Working at STR
We have been providing specialist permanent and contract recruitment services since 2000 and employ over 150 staff. STR Group is a recruitment company that is comprised of 6 niche brands, working in Life Sciences, Architecture & Interior Design, Automation, Maritime, Engineering & Manufacturing and Built Environment.

What will you be doing?
- You will learn to source potential clients and grow your business via outbound sales
- You will network on platforms such as LinkedIn to build a pool of candidates
- You will work on building and developing excellent client and candidate relationships
- You will be writing, advertising, and marketing vacancies via a variety of channels
- You will learn how to negotiate Terms of Business with corporate clients
- You will focus on your own personalised KPIs and financial targets
- You will have full control over your earning potential and career progression

How to prepare for a job interview at STR Group
✨Know Your Stuff
Before the interview, make sure you research STR Group and their niche in the automation industry. Understand their values, recent achievements, and what sets them apart from other recruitment firms. This will show your genuine interest and help you connect your skills to their needs.
✨Show Your Competitive Edge
Since this role is all about being competitive and money-driven, be prepared to discuss your past experiences that highlight these traits. Whether it's in sales or academics, share specific examples where you thrived under pressure or exceeded targets.
✨Prepare for Rejection
Recruitment can be tough, and rejection is part of the game. Think about how you handle setbacks and be ready to discuss this in the interview. Showing resilience and a positive attitude towards challenges will impress your interviewers.
✨Ask Smart Questions
At the end of the interview, have a few insightful questions ready. Ask about the training academy, career progression opportunities, or how success is measured in the role. This not only shows your enthusiasm but also helps you gauge if the company is the right fit for you.
